This city tour invites you to get to know Hanover from a special perspective - through the life and thoughts of Gottfried Wilhelm Leibniz. We encounter his name throughout the city and to this day it stands for curiosity, knowledge and the search for the big picture.
At selected stations, you will experience how a highly gifted child became one of the most influential thinkers in Europe. You will not only encounter exciting biographical insights, but also surprisingly vivid ideas from maths, philosophy and science.
Places such as the Leibniz House, the Leineschloss or the Neustadt Court and City Church of St Johannis provide the setting for stories about an eventful life between research, politics and European exchange.
Without giving too much away: This tour shows why Leibniz was not only a man of his time, but why he continues to shape our world today - often in ways that you would not expect at first glance.
